INTRODUCTION
• Hospital building differs from other building types in the complexity
of functional relationships that must exist between the various parts of
the hospital.

• Apart from providing right environment for patients and care


providers ,it should also be sensitive to the needs of visitors.

• It is thus imperative to examine the emerging issues, analyze the

challenges, appreciate the emerging trends and study the various

strategic options available for planning, designing and constructing a

hospital. 4

STEPS IN PLANNING
Need assessment

Feasibility report

Architects brief

Request for proposal

Appointment of consultant

Detailed project report

Notice inviting tender 9


STEPS IN PLANNING contd….

Award of work

Construction of building, services and facilities, equipment purchase and

manpower selection and recruitment

Stage of commissioning

Shake down process

SPACE PROGRAMMING

• Process in which the specific requirements of a department are

identified.

• Department’s space table is developed

• Circulation/conversion factors

• Total building gross square footage (BGSF) is calculated

ARCHITECTS BRIEF

• It is written document which explains the operational policies, types

of services provided, inter relationships and interdependency of each

facility. It includes –

• Site information

• Functional content

• Workload

• staffing

• Equipment
18
ARCHITECTS BRIEF contd…

• Polices and procedure

• Schedule of accommodation

• Zoning

• Financial aspects
